No. 6: JSerra Catholic (CA)
- - -
Analysis: One of California's top teams is primed for a dominant 2024 season, with their entire top seven runners returning. JSerra began the season in impressive fashion, winning the Cool Breeze Invitational with just 43 points and a 17:53 average. Remarkably, six of their top runners are underclassmen, with the team featuring only two seniors.
In 2023, JSerra finished 13th at Nike Cross Nationals and won the Division 4 CIF State title by a wide margin. Heading into 2024, they rank #3 nationally in their scorers' 5K average, with a time of 17:49.16. Teams like JSerra don't rebuild; they reload. Leading the charge for 2024 are top returners Brynn Garcia (senior), Sophie Polay (senior), Kaylah Tasser (junior), and Summer Wilson (junior).
